    I wanted Mexican and this seemed to be best place for it in Freeport. There was a half hour wait and the staff took care with masks, gloves and sanitizing in between diners, which put me at ease. They put their homemade chips and salsa on the table, which were authentic tasting. My mixed enchiladas entree was good. The side of guac was very good- homemade. The manager was running around, checking on everyone and pitched in whenever needed. I had to wait more than 30 minutes for the food to arrive, but it was a busy Saturday night and the pandemic slows everything down. Overall, I give Margarita's a 3.5 stars. The food: 3.5 stars. The service: 3 stars The view/ambience was waterfront and festive- 5 stars. They have valet parking but there's plenty of street parking.

    COVID REVIEW: Came here with a group of friends on a Sunday for lunch. It was warm out, which was an added bonus since we got a table facing the water. The food here is decent. I've been to other locations, that I felt their food was fresher. An added bonus was they offered us plastic cutlery, which I appreciated. As usual, the table always gets chips and salsa to start. We opted to order fresh table side guacamole as well. They restaurant was pretty empty but we felt we were waiting long. A nice women with her cart came over to use and asked how we liked our Guacamole. We prepared it for us (wearing gloves and a mask). It was delicious, and had just the right amount of heat and zest. I felt that this was the winner of the lunch because our meals were "eh". For my entree I ordered the taco salad, and substituted ground beef for grilled steak. The salad was pretty cool and came in a taco bowl shell. The steak was cooked well and it was fresh but the lettuce and other salad ingredients felt wet and soggy, maybe from too much dressing. Next time I think I would opt for a burrito or fajitas, as the table over to us ordered that and it looked delicious. FYI we felt a lot of the staff did not speak English, and therefor were rude or brushing us off when we needed something. There is also plenty of parking in the back.
